comparison c1x4hotspotsrc/HotSpotVM/src/com/sun/hotspot/c1x/HotSpotRuntime.java @ 1470:ef7761803480

Fixes to get running again after C1X changes to pointer maps and register configuration.
author Thomas Wuerthinger <wuerthinger@ssw.jku.at>
date Tue, 23 Nov 2010 15:45:45 +0100
parents 2c754f3a2722
children cb04e4217df0
comparison
equal deleted inserted replaced
1469:52bb06250d35 1470:ef7761803480
40 */ 40 */
41 public class HotSpotRuntime implements RiRuntime { 41 public class HotSpotRuntime implements RiRuntime {
42 42
43 final HotSpotVMConfig config; 43 final HotSpotVMConfig config;
44 final HotSpotRegisterConfig regConfig; 44 final HotSpotRegisterConfig regConfig;
45 final HotSpotRegisterConfig globalStubRegConfig;
45 46
46 47
47 public HotSpotRuntime(HotSpotVMConfig config) { 48 public HotSpotRuntime(HotSpotVMConfig config) {
48 this.config = config; 49 this.config = config;
49 regConfig = new HotSpotRegisterConfig(config); 50 regConfig = new HotSpotRegisterConfig(config, false);
51 globalStubRegConfig = new HotSpotRegisterConfig(config, true);
50 } 52 }
51 53
52 @Override 54 @Override
53 public int codeOffset() { 55 public int codeOffset() {
54 return 0; 56 return 0;